Abstract

The present invention relates to a method for programming industrial controllers during manufacturing. This method utilizes a mainboard with a microprocessor and a program memory, wherein a wireless radio interface for a wireless network and a power supply interface are provided either on the mainboard or on the device side. By enabling programming during the various manufacturing steps, the invention allows for efficient and flexible programming of the industrial controllers.
